## Step 4: Slim the Runner Image

Before cutting over, rebuild the Portwick scheduler image using the trimmed base layer. Remove the legacy debug utilities and the bundled compiler toolchain — they inflate the image by roughly 400 MB and widen the attack surface. Verify the entrypoint still resolves after the multi-stage build completes, and run the smoke suite twice. Once both runs pass, apply the configuration below before restarting the rollout.

settings of bafof-tagep:
[frador]
port = 9300
region = west-1
host = frador.norvacorp.corp
timeout_ms = 3000
retries = 5

Support onboarding: the Plottix address autocomplete widget powers the checkout form on Merrowdale storefronts. If suggestions stop loading, check the widget status panel first, then the tenant's quota. Local repro requires the staging env file from the vault. Add the suggestion-service credential to your .env on the next line.

vault entry, fawif-tadup: COURIER_KEY29=fba3dedb47dad65bab6e255d088f1

For the sync: this change to the Kestrelmark transcoding farm looks sound overall, but I want us to review the worker saturation thresholds together. The new chunk scheduler improves throughput on 4K jobs, yet it quietly raises memory pressure on the older Foxden nodes. Before merging, please confirm the limits below match what we validated in the Thornhollow load test.

tuning table, kawep-tawif:
CAPS = {
    "olidor": 80,
    "belion": 7,
    "quenys": 225,
    "druox": 839,
    "fraath": 482,
}

Management Meeting Minutes — Ashgrove Foods

Attendees: senior leadership; prepared for the incoming director. Decision taken to replace Corvan Freight with Teller Route Logistics from March. Rationale: service failures on the Northway corridor and a 9% cost saving. Transition plan owned by Operations. Contract termination notice issued. Strategic background for the switch is summarised below.

board note of kadug-tawig: Only 5 of the 100 pilot accounts renewed Oliath, so a churn review is set for April 15.